Australian engineering firm WorleyParsons Ltd is to enter the North Sea market with the purchase of the former upstream oil and gas assets of Amec Foster Wheeler for £228m.
AFW was prompted to see its upstream assets to satisfy the UK’s Competition And Markets Authority (CMA) before being bought by John Wood Group Plc in the proposed £2.2billion deal.
